Your guide will meet & greet you at Lucerne Train Station, in front of Platform No. 7 Arriving at the blissful city of Lucerne, the guide will lead you through the medieval Old Town while providing an engaging context of the region's historical and cultural heritage. Enriched with perfectly preserved gothic architecture surrounded by snow-capped mountains, the tour through Lucerne’s Old Town will instantly transport you to the Middle Ages, giving a taste of what life was like all those years ago! This segment of the tour additionally offers the chance to encounter famed heritage sites, including the Kapellbrücke (Chapel Bridge) — the world’s oldest surviving bridge, and the Lion Monument — an intricate 19th-century rock carving commemorating the Swiss Guards that lost their lives during the French Revolution in 1792.
You'll continue your journey to the top, when you reach the top you will have the chance to explore the Glacier Cave, with its centuries old ice tunnels and fresh glacial air, and the Titlis Cliff Walk, which offers 360-degree views and an exhilarating route across a suspension bridge. Those looking for an adrenaline-fuelled adventure will also have the chance to take the Ice Flyer to the Titlis Glacier Park. This thrilling chair lift will sweep you over crisp snow fields, with nothing beneath you except icey air and birds eye views of Titlis.
At the end of your tour, your guide will return you safely to Lucerne.
